For those moments when you want something that’s both comforting and indulgent, Mixed Berry Chocolate Crumble is the dessert to turn to. A perfect balance of sweet berries, rich chocolate, and a crispy, buttery topping, this crumble is a crowd-pleaser that brings together the best of both worlds, fresh fruit and decadent chocolate.

The magic of this dessert lies in its simplicity. Fresh mixed berries, think juicy strawberries, blueberries, raspberries, and blackberries, are the star of the show. Their natural sweetness and slight tartness shine through, making them the perfect base for this dish. As the berries bake, they release their juices, creating a luscious, jammy filling that pairs beautifully with the crispy crumble topping.

What elevates this crumble from ordinary to extraordinary is the addition of chocolate. Whether you choose dark chocolate, milk chocolate, or even a bit of both, the rich, melted chocolate swirls through the berry mixture, adding a deep, indulgent flavor. The contrast between the tartness of the berries and the sweetness of the chocolate creates an irresistible combination that is both satisfying and comforting.

The crumble topping is the perfect finishing touch. Made with butter, sugar, and flour, it crisps up beautifully as it bakes, giving each bite a satisfying crunch. For an extra touch of richness, you can mix in a handful of oats or chopped nuts for added texture and flavor.

Mixed Berry Chocolate Crumble is incredibly versatile. Serve it warm out of the oven with a scoop of vanilla ice cream or a dollop of whipped cream for a classic finish. It also makes a wonderful addition to a brunch spread, or even as an afternoon treat with a cup of coffee or tea.

This dessert is easy to prepare, making it perfect for a weeknight indulgence or a casual gathering with friends and family. Mixed Berry Chocolate Crumble is a delightful way to satisfy your sweet tooth while enjoying the flavors of fresh fruit and chocolate in every bite.

Mixed Berry Chocolate Crumble
Mixed Berry Chocolate Crumble
3.64 from 92 votes
A delicious mixed berry crumble with a chocolate twist.
Servings 6 people
Prep Time 15 minutes
Cook Time 40 minutes
Total Time 55 minutes

Ingredients
  

  • 2 cups mixed berries blueberries, raspberries, blackberries), strawberries
  • 1/4 cup granulated sugar
  • 1 tbsp lemon juice
  • 1 cup all-purpose flour
  • 1/4 cup cocoa powder unsweetened
  • 1/2 cup brown sugar packed
  • 1/2 tsp ground cinnamon
  • 1/4 tsp salt
  • 1/2 cup butter cut into small pieces, cold, unsalted
  • 1/2 cup semisweet chocolate chips

Instructions
 

  • Preheat the oven to 375°F (190°C).
  • In a mixing bowl, combine the mixed berries, granulated sugar, and lemon juice. Toss to coat the berries in the sugar and lemon juice mixture.
  • In a separate bowl, combine the flour, cocoa powder, brown sugar, ground cinnamon, and salt. Mix well.
  • Add the cold butter to the flour mixture. Use your fingers or a pastry cutter to cut the butter into the flour until the mixture resembles coarse crumbs.
  • Stir in the semisweet chocolate chips.
  • Pour the berry mixture into a baking dish. Sprinkle the chocolate crumble evenly over the top.
  • Bake in the preheated oven for 35-40 minutes, until the berries are bubbling and the crumble topping is golden brown.
  • Remove from the oven and let cool for a few minutes before serving.
  • Serve warm with a scoop of vanilla ice cream, if desired.
